OverviewA stigma of vice since Antiquity, ugliness as a literary theme underwent an important revaluation in the Renaissance. Through the works of three key authors -Marguerite de Navarre, Clement Marot, Joachim Du Bellay-, this study aims to analyse the hermeneutic and poetic value ascribed to this antonym of beauty.
